How does scientific inquiry differ from simply asking questions?

A scientific inquiry should have several characteristics. It's purpose is to advance knowledge about the world. So, for example, asking for the directions to get to someone's house is not a scientific inquiry, because this is simply a relaying of already existant information. It should include a testable assertion called a hypothesis which can be independently measured by some stated criteria. So, asking for the best way to get to someone's house is still not a scientific inquiry, because 'best' is undefined. However, asking for the quickest way to get to someone's house by foot might be a scientific inquiry.


What is letter inquiry with no sale possibility?

A letter inquiry with no sale possibility refers to a formal communication sent to a supplier or service provider to request information about their products or services without the intention of making a purchase. This type of inquiry typically seeks details such as pricing, specifications, or availability for research or comparison purposes. It is often used by businesses or individuals to gather data before making informed decisions about future buying options.
